Secretary-General of Hezbollah


The secretary-general of Hezbollah is the highest position within Hezbollah, a Lebanese Shia Islamist political party and paramilitary group.
The current holder of the position is Naim Qassem, who was appointed on 29 October 2024, a month after the assassination of his predecessor, Hassan Nasrallah, whom Qassem served as deputy secretary-general under.
